Frequently Asked Questions about Westborough
How much are Studio apartments in Westborough?
There are currently 13 Studio Apartments in Westborough with rent ranges from $1,593 to $2,979 with an average price of $2,240.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om Westborough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Westborough ranges from $1,795 to $7,810 with an average monthly rent of $2,531.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Westborough c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Westborough range from $2,009 to $12,879.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,362.
How expensive are Westborough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 15 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Westborough on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,975 to $10,155 - averaging $3,854 for the location.
